Sometimes the rules are taken too far.

Here I am, about to become the first man to set foot on a planet in a different solar system from our own. After twenty years of suspended animation and several months’ rehabilitation, I have landed on Alpha Centauri’s only terrestrial satellite.

With cameras rolling, audio recording and my momentous speech prepared, I pause on the last rung and take a deep breath.
I step off.

“That’s one small step for–”

“Excuse me, sir,” a disembodied voice interrupts. “Is your journey really necessary?”

Damn lockdown!
